The Importance of Comforting Pre-Sleep Stories

Nightly stories are generally a well-loved tradition, but their worth is above just entertainment. For worried kids, nighttime narratives work as a helpful method to reduce stress and calm worries. They deliver several advantages:

- **Regular Routine:** Implementing a evening routine that contains a sleep time story can offer a feeling of safety and predictability, that is imperative for children who are anxious. Having a set routine helps reduce opposition at bedtime and concerns.
- **Emotional Ties:** Experiencing a nighttime story affords an possibility for emotional ties between parent and kid. This session of bonding and solidarity helps reassure a child's worries and give reassurance.
- **Engaging Imagination:** Stories that capture a child’s creative mind can guide them from their anxiety. By engaging with the chronicle, preteens can switch their focus beyond unease and into the sleep time story.
- **Calming Practices:** Many calming bedtime stories utilize relaxation techniques such as controlled breathing, guided imagery, and tender verbiage. These elements can help a child to calm physically and get ready for sleep.
- **Comforting Messages:** Nightly stories often give comforting messages and life teachings that can help little ones overcome their apprehension and increase resilience. Learning about characters who triumph over adversity can encourage and bring peace to anxious kids.

**Finding the Perfect Bedtime Stories**

When determining bedtime stories for children who are anxious, it's imperative to think about the theme and mood. Here are some suggestions for opting for the most appropriate stories:

- **Reassuring Themes:** Decide on stories aimed to with calm ideas that focus on love, and eschew stories that that present fear, since these can enhance anxiety.
- **Reassuring Language:** Select accounts with soothing narration. The cadence of the dialogue may have a serene impression on preteens, helping them to unwind and enter dreamland.
- **Imagined Scenes:** Chronicles have imaginative imaginary details of peaceful settings, such as a cozy bed can help children form mental images of and get absorbed in a serene spot.
- **Concise and Clear:** Stay with the narratives simple and short, notably young kids. Extended or complex or involved storylines can be hard and problematic at preparing for sleep.
- **Engaging Features:** Some nighttime tales include engaging features like guided breathing exercises or muscle relaxation practices. These typically are particularly valuable for fearful children.

**Guidelines for Bedtime Story Reading**

To elevate the reassuring effect of nighttime narratives, consider the following tips:

- **Set Up a Relaxing Environment:** Make certain the young one’s sleep space is a comforting environment. Make the lights soft and eliminate any diversions before beginning the tale.
- **Use a Slow, Gentle Voice:** Opt for a soothing and quiet pitch to describe the chronicle. This typically helps set a peaceful vibe and tell the kid that it's sleep time to relax.
- **Encourage Involvement:** Prompt the little one to be part by inviting them about what they believe in the images in the story or to breathe deeply become an rto along with the figures of the story.
- **Ensure Consistency:** Try to narrate bedtime narratives at the same hour every pre-sleep time to create a regular routine. Steadiness usually helps ease nervousness and make bedtime a habitual and relaxing instance for parents and little ones.
- **Tune in to the Child's Cues:** Observe the youngster's cues and adapt the story as suitable. If a chosen account or mode doesn't work, be flexible and test something different.
